Description
A rich, savory, and irresistibly creamy cheese ball made with chipped beef, perfect for parties and holiday gatherings.
Ingredients
Scale
- 2 packages (8 oz each) cream cheese, softened
- 1 package (8 oz) chipped dried beef, finely chopped and divided
- 1½ teaspoons Worcestershire sauce
- ½ teaspoon garlic powder
- ½ teaspoon onion powder
- 3 green onions, finely chopped (plus extra for garnish)
- Ritz crackers, for serving
Instructions
- In a large bowl, combine softened cream cheese, half of the chopped chipped beef, Worcestershire sauce, garlic powder, onion powder, and green onions. Mix until smooth and fully blended (5 minutes).
- Transfer the mixture onto plastic wrap, wrap tightly, and shape into a smooth ball. Refrigerate until firm (20 minutes).
- Unwrap the chilled cheese ball and gently press the remaining chopped chipped beef all over the outside so it sticks evenly (5 minutes).
- Place the cheese ball on a serving platter, sprinkle with extra green onions, and serve with buttery round crackers (2 minutes).
Notes
- For best flavor, let the cheese ball sit at room temperature for a few minutes before serving.
- This cheese ball can be prepared a day in advance and stored in the refrigerator.
